EDITORS COMMENTS
This terracotta figure, dated between the 14th and 12th centuries B.C., is an enigmatic relic of ancient artistry from an unknown creator. The figure, currently housed at the Los Angeles County Museum of Art (LACMA) in the United States, showcases the intricate details and masterful craftsmanship of the Greek, Roman, and Etruscan civilizations. Measuring approximately 12 inches tall, the figure's elongated limbs and serene expression are characteristic of the ancient artistic styles of the Mediterranean region. Its colorful terracotta surface, now faded with age, once adorned the figure with vibrant hues, adding to its visual allure. The figure's identity remains a mystery, as does its original location before it was discovered and brought to the museum. Scholars believe it may depict a deity or a mythological figure, given its regal bearing and intricate details. The figure's hands are delicately positioned in a gesture of blessing or protection, further fueling speculation about its significance. Despite the figure's unknown origins, it stands as a testament to the rich artistic heritage of the ancient world. The figure's survival through the centuries is a reminder of the enduring power of art to captivate and inspire, and its presence at LACMA allows modern audiences to connect with the past in a tangible and meaningful way.
